Amazing Science Behind Putty as Why It Behaves
Putty is an fascinating substance which merges elements for form this unique texture. The science behind putty includes a reaction between polyvinyl alcohol and a cross-linking agent. As the various ingredients become combined, the long chains intertwine, leading to the thick texture that we understand as putty.
Grasping how putty behaves may be quite informative. The unique characteristics in putty is attributed to the connection of its components. As stress is put on putty, the material flows like a liquid, but if left undisturbed, it holds its shape like a solid. Such behaviour makes putty not just entertaining to interact with, and also offers a great method to explore science.
Discovering The Physical Reactions of Goo
Goo has distinct physical traits that make it fascinating. A key aspect of this structure is the bonding between various components used in making slime. Typically, a mixture of PVA and borax results in a flexible material that may stretch without breaking easily. This property is attributed to the cross-linking of polymer chains that happens during the combining process.
